File:Spyro ice2.jpg
Spyro breathing ice

Ice is one of the elemental breaths that Spyro can gain. It is first obtained in Spyro 2: Ripto's Rage! while in Cloud Temples as a power-up after defeating 21 enemies, where it is needed to complete a challenge. It is also granted temporarily by an Ice Fairy while in Frozen Altars, in Spyro: Year of the Dragon.

Ice Breath later became one of Spyro's main breath attacks in Spyro: Enter the Dragonfly, and reappeared in Spyro 2: Season of Flame, Spyro: Attack of the Rhynocs and Spyro: A Hero's Tail.

Usage

Spyro: Enter the Dragonfly

In this game, Spyro's Ice Breath only freezes enemies. It leaves them vulnerable for a few seconds. After freezing them, he must charge or use another breath to finish them off. In the Dragon Realms, it is used to open a gate to collect the rest of the gems, save the rest of the baby dragonflies there, and it allows Spyro to gain access to three new levels to explore.

The rune for the Ice Breath is found in the level, Cloud 9.

Spyro: A Hero's Tail

In A Hero's Tail, the ability to breath ice is granted to Spyro after he defeated Red for the first time. Ice breath allows Spyro to freeze steam, turning it into an icicle that he can swing on when platforming. In combat, ice breath will freeze enemies and Spyro can either charge or use an offensive breath type to kill the frozen enemies. Killing armored gnorcs this way will remove the necessity of armor and also allows Spyro to defeat enemies that require electric breath must faster. Alongside Fire, ice breath is one of the two short-ranged breath types.

Ice breath (or alternatively, electric breath) is required to kill the robot Gnorcs.

Spyro: Shadow Legacy

After defeating the Ice Minion, Spyro gains his ice powers that can be taught by Astor.

The Legend of Spyro series

Main article: Ice (The Legend of Spyro)

Ice is one of the four main elements Spyro learns and utilizes throughout The Legend of Spyro series. It is also the third element he learned during his first adventure.
